Painting Description
"Village Road with Grandmother and Grandchild in Front of a House" is a notable painting by Danish artist Hans Andersen Brendekilde, a prominent figure in the late 19th and early 20th centuries known for his realistic and socially conscious works. Born in 1857, Brendekilde was initially influenced by the Danish Golden Age of painting, but his work evolved to reflect the social realism movement, focusing on the lives of peasants and the rural working class in Denmark.
This particular painting, while not as widely recognized as some of Brendekilde's other works such as "Worn Out" or "A Wooded Path in Autumn," encapsulates the artist's keen observation of rural life and his deep empathy for the common people. The artwork depicts a serene yet evocative scene of a grandmother and grandchild standing in front of a house, situated along a village road. The composition, characterized by its detailed rendering of the figures and the landscape, invites viewers into a moment of everyday life, imbued with a sense of tranquility and familial bond.
Brendekilde's use of light and shadow, along with his meticulous attention to the textures of the natural and built environment, enhances the painting's realism. The figures are portrayed with dignity and warmth, highlighting Brendekilde's skill in capturing human emotions and relationships. This painting, like much of his oeuvre, reflects the artist's commitment to depicting the beauty and challenges of rural life in Denmark, making a significant contribution to the genre of social realism.
"Village Road with Grandmother and Grandchild in Front of a House" serves as a testament to Hans Andersen Brendekilde's artistic legacy and his enduring fascination with the landscapes and people of his homeland. Through this work, Brendekilde not only offers a glimpse into the Danish countryside of his time but also conveys universal themes of family, community, and the passage of time, resonating with audiences beyond his era and geographic locale.
